The invention relates to a high-lift air flotation high-precision gravitational unloading device, which belongs to the aeronautic and astronautic technical field of ground microgravity simulation experiment platforms. The invention is intended to solve the problem that defects exist in conventional microgravity and low-gravity simulation equipment. A code disc type low-power electromotor, a code disc type high-power electromotor, a unilateral air flotation normally-closed clutch, a third pulley, a speed reducer and a brake of the high-lift air flotation high-precision gravitational unloading device are mounted on a base, and the output rotary shaft of the code disc type low-power electromotor is in coaxiality and transmission connection with the left shaft of a large-diameter winding drum through a narrow-range torque sensor; the output rotary shaft of the code disc type high-power electromotor is in transmission connection with the right shaft of a small-diameter winding drum through the speed reducer, a wide-range torque sensor and the unilateral air flotation normally-closed clutch; after getting out of the groove of the large-diameter winding drum at a tangent, a first sling enters the groove of a first pulley. The high-lift air flotation high-precision gravitational unloading device is structurally compact; since a variety of air flotation devices are adopted, the motion damp of the device parts is reduced, the influence of part vibration is eliminated, the precision is high, and the reliability is high.
